Unable to fit the SIM card into the card tray in my HUAWEI phone/tablet |
If you are using a nano-SIM card self-cut from a micro-SIM card, the dimensions of the card may not fit the card tray. As a result, you cannot insert the SIM card into the card tray, or you may find it difficult to insert or remove the SIM card into or from the card tray.
Ensure that the SIM card is inserted in the correct direction.
While inserting a SIM card, keep the notch on the SIM card in the same direction as the notch on the tray.
- If you are using a self-cut SIM card and inserting the card in the correct direction, but:
The card does not fit in the card tray.
Visit a service centre of your carrier to replace your SIM card with a standard one, and try again.
The SIM card can't be removed from the card tray.
1. Back up your data and take your device and proof of purchase to an authorised Huawei Customer Service Centre for assistance.
2. Visit a service centre of your carrier to replace your SIM card with a standard one, and try again.
- If you are using a standard SIM card, but:
The card does not fit in the card tray.
Check whether the SIM card is inserted into the tray in the correct orientation. Keep the notch on the SIM card in the same direction as the notch on the tray. If the SIM card cannot be inserted, it is recommended that you back up your data and take your device and proof of purchase to an authorised Huawei Customer Service Centre for assistance.
The SIM card tray cannot be removed.
Vertically insert the eject pin that comes with your phone into the eject pin hole to eject the SIM card tray. If the SIM card tray cannot be removed, it is recommended that you back up your data and take your device and proof of purchase to an authorised Huawei Customer Service Centre for assistance.
